What Is a Home Well System?

A home well system is a private water system that pulls groundwater from underground aquifers and delivers it into your home using a pump, pressure tank, and filtration system. It provides fresh water for daily use without relying on city water infrastructure.

In Connecticut, many homes in rural areas depend on well water systems for drinking water, bathing, and cleaning. These systems draw water from deep below the ground through a well casing that protects the water from contamination. A properly installed system includes a well pump, pressure tank, water line, and treatment systems to keep water safe.

Unlike city water, which is treated at centralized facilities, well water requires homeowners to take responsibility for water quality. This means regular maintenance, proper filtration, and periodic testing through your local health department to prevent contamination from bacteria, sediment, or heavy metals.

Main Components of a Home Well System

A home well system includes several basic components that work together to draw water from the ground and deliver it into your home at consistent pressure. Each part plays a key role in maintaining water flow and safety.

Before breaking them down, it’s important to understand that when one component fails, the entire system can be affected. That is why regular inspections and maintenance matter, especially in areas with known water quality challenges like iron or hard water buildup in Connecticut.

Key Parts Explained

  • Well casing: A protective pipe that lines the well and prevents contamination from surface water, small animals, and debris
  • Well pump: Either a submersible pump or a jet pump that moves water upward from underground aquifers
  • Pressure tank: Stores water and regulates water pressure to maintain a steady flow throughout the home
  • Pressure switch and pressure gauge: Control when the pump turns on and off based on pressure levels
  • Check valve and pitless adapter: Help maintain pressure and prevent backflow into the well
  • Filtration system: Removes sediment, bacteria, and other contaminants to improve water quality
Component Function Common Issue
Pump Moves water from the ground Failure or no water
Tank Maintains pressure Low water pressure
Filtration system Cleans water Sediment or contamination

How a Home Well System Works Step by Step

A home well system works by drawing groundwater from underground aquifers, pushing it through a pump into a pressure tank, and delivering it through pipes into your home. This process allows you to access fresh water whenever needed. Understanding this process helps you identify where problems may occur. For example, if water flow stops, the issue could be with the pump, pressure switch, or power supply.

Step-by-Step Process

  1. Water enters the well from underground aquifers
  2. The well pump begins pumping water upward
  3. Water moves into the pressure tank for storage
  4. The pressure switch monitors pressure levels and activates the pump when needed
  5. Water flows through the water line into your home

This system runs automatically, adjusting based on your water usage. When pressure drops, the pump activates to refill the tank. When pressure reaches the correct level, the system shuts off to prevent overuse. Because the system relies on electricity, power outages can interrupt the water supply. This is one reason many homeowners install backup solutions or schedule regular maintenance to avoid unexpected disruptions.

Types of Home Well Systems

Home well systems vary depending on the depth of the well and the type of pump used. The two most common systems are shallow wells and deep wells, each designed for different conditions. In Connecticut, many properties require deeper wells due to groundwater levels and terrain. Choosing the right system depends on well location, water table depth, and household water usage.

Shallow vs Deep Wells

  • Shallow wells: Typically less than 25 feet deep, and use a jet pump located above ground
  • Deep wells: More than 25 feet deep, and use a submersible pump installed inside the well

A submersible pump is more efficient for deep wells because it pushes water upward instead of pulling it. This improves water flow and reduces strain on the system. Jet pumps are often used in older systems or shallow wells but may require more maintenance over time.

Common Problems With a Home Well System

Common problems with a home well system include no water, low water pressure, and poor water quality. These issues often point to pump failure, pressure tank problems, or contamination from sediment or bacteria. Understanding these problems helps you act quickly before damage worsens. Many homeowners wait too long, which leads to more expensive repairs or full system replacement.

No Water Suddenly

When your system stops producing water, the issue may involve the well pump, pressure switch, or electrical supply. Power outages can also interrupt pumping water. In some cases, the pump may have failed due to wear or scale buildup. Additionally, a clogged or damaged water line could prevent water from reaching your home, requiring immediate attention to avoid further disruptions.

Low Water Pressure

Low water pressure often comes from a failing pressure tank, a damaged pressure switch, or leaks in the water line. If pressure fluctuates frequently, the tank may not be maintaining proper storage levels. This can lead to inconsistent water flow, making daily tasks like showering or washing dishes frustrating. In some cases, sediment buildup or air in the system can also cause pressure issues. Identifying and addressing these problems early can prevent more significant damage and restore proper water pressure to your home.

Dirty or Smelly Water

Changes in water quality can signal contamination. Common causes include sediment, bacteria, or sulfur. In Connecticut, iron and hard water are also frequent concerns. Home Well System Maintenance Checklist

Regular maintenance helps your home’s well system operate efficiently and prevents unexpected failures. Without routine care, small issues can turn into major repairs. Homeowners should stay proactive with inspections and water testing to keep drinking water safe and clean.

Maintenance Checklist

  • Test water quality annually through your local health department
  • Inspect the pressure tank and pressure gauge for irregular readings
  • Check the well cap for damage or contamination risks
  • Monitor water pressure changes or unusual pump cycling
  • Inspect filtration systems for sediment buildup
  • Schedule professional inspections to maintain system performance

Routine maintenance also helps prevent contamination from surface water, bacteria, and other contaminants. This is especially important after natural disasters, which can impact groundwater safety.

FAQs

How does a home well water system work?

A home well water system pulls groundwater from underground aquifers using a pump and delivers it into your home through a pressure tank. The system automatically adjusts based on water usage to maintain consistent pressure. This setup provides a private and reliable water supply without relying on city water.

What are the three types of wells?

The three main types of wells are dug wells, driven wells, and drilled wells. Drilled wells are the most common for modern homes because they reach deeper groundwater sources and provide more consistent water quality. Each type varies based on depth, construction, and water supply reliability.

What is the best system for well water?

The best system for well water depends on your water quality and household needs. Most homes benefit from a combination of a submersible pump, a pressure tank, and a whole-house water filtration system. Adding treatment systems like water softeners can improve water quality and protect your plumbing.

What is a home well pump?

A home well pump is the device that moves water from underground into your home. It can be a submersible pump placed inside the well or a jet pump located above ground. The pump works with the pressure switch and tank to maintain steady water pressure throughout your system.
